Three Injured in Nassau County Semi-Truck Accident on the LIE

New York State Police Investigating North Hills Semi-Truck Crash on the Long Island Expressway by Exit 34

NORTH HILLS, NEW YORK (June 1, 2026) – At least three people were injured in a Nassau County semi-truck accident on the Long Island Expressway by Exit 34.

Nassau County officials are saying that the accident took place around 11:30 p.m. on Friday. A semi-truck was heading down the roadway when it collided with the rear of a Honda Civic.

Firefighters and paramedics were called to the scene of the crash to help all of the victims. One person was taken to the hospital in critical condition.

A full investigation into the crash remains ongoing.

Liability for North Hills Truck Accidents

Speeding remains one of the major causes of preventable car accidents across New York and the United States. According to the NHTSA, “For more than two decades, speeding has been involved in approximately one-third of all motor vehicle fatalities. In 2024, speeding was a contributing factor in 29% of all traffic fatalities.” Truck companies should take several actions to prevent collisions.

  • Truck companies should ensure their vehicles are periodically inspected.
  • Truck companies should ensure that their drivers have the appropriate commercial license.
  • Truck companies should consider equipping their vehicles with safety features such as forward collision avoidance systems.

If a truck driver fails to slow down to avoid hitting a vehicle, this could serve as evidence of negligence. There is a presumption of negligence on the part of any driver that collides with the rear of another vehicle in their own lane of traffic. If a truck driver rear-ends a vehicle, their employer could also be held at fault. A carrier could also be liable if they hired a truck company with a poor safety record.
